Continuous interscalene block provides superior pain relief after shoulder surgery, enabling early physical therapy. This technique, particularly the modified lateral approach with a catheter, is crucial for effective post-operative recovery and managing severe pain.

Area of Science:

  • Anesthesiology
  • Orthopedic Surgery
  • Pain Management

Background:

  • Severe pain post-shoulder surgery impedes early rehabilitation.
  • Effective pain control is essential for optimal patient outcomes.
  • Traditional pain management methods often fall short.

Purpose of the Study:

  • To highlight the efficacy of continuous interscalene block for post-shoulder surgery pain.
  • To advocate for the modified lateral approach for interscalene catheter insertion.
  • To detail the benefits of patient-controlled interscalene analgesia.

Main Methods:

  • Utilizing continuous infusion of local anesthetics via an interscalene catheter.
  • Employing the modified lateral approach for safer and more suitable catheter placement.

  • Implementing patient-controlled interscalene analgesia for tailored pain management.
  • Main Results:

    • Continuous interscalene block effectively manages severe pain at rest and during movement.
    • The modified lateral approach offers a safe and practical method for catheter insertion.
    • Patient-controlled analgesia enhances pain relief efficacy and patient satisfaction.

    Conclusions:

    • Continuous interscalene anesthesia and analgesia are the most appropriate techniques for shoulder surgery.
    • This method significantly improves the potential for early and efficient rehabilitation.
    • The modified lateral approach and patient-controlled systems represent advancements in post-operative pain management.
